Run systemctl as user
WebbIn addition to the system wide instance, systemd provides user specific instances which allow users to run services or applications as themselves. Systemd supports different types of units, ... The command systemctl --user status shows all processes that are managed by systemd for the current user. WebbThis command immediately switches to the “graphical.target” without changing the default target. Conclusion. To change the runlevels (targets) with the systemd in CentOS, use the “systemctl set-default ” command.Users can visualize the list of all available targets by executing the “systemctl list-units –type=target” command.. After changing …
Run systemctl as user
Did you know?
WebbSince rtorrent is not actually a system service, and because you want every user to have their own instance of rtorrent, experiment with systemd's "user" mode. When you log in, the system will start a [email protected] system unit for you, which will launch a separate "--user" instance of systemd. Webb11 apr. 2024 · Snaps are applications packaged with all their dependencies to run on all popular Linux distributions from a single build. ... Tumbleweed users also need to run the following: sudo systemctl enable snapd.apparmor sudo systemctl start snapd.apparmor Install Naval Battle.
WebbSystemctl is protected from non-privileged users. You will have to modify sudoers to allow this user or a group (that the user is a part of) to execute the command. Also this is a … Webb18 mars 2024 · You can implement what you want by using the following: Cmnd_Alias USER_SERVICES = /usr/bin/systemctl start [servicename], /usr/bin/systemctl stop [servicename], /usr/bin/systemctl restart [servicename] [username] ALL= (ALL) NOPASSWD:USER_SERVICES You can add more commands to USER_SERVICES by …
Webb25 aug. 2024 · There are three ways to do it: Put appService.service in ~/.config/systemd/system/ and remove the User= line. Then you can control it with: … Webb10 juni 2024 · I would like to run an application as a user, instead of root. [Service] User=xy Group=z works, but the application requires to bind to port 80 and 443. As I read online, …
Webb11 apr. 2024 · 正确的做法是将当前用户加入到 docker 用户组。 sudo usermod -aG docker $USER 但是,加入组后,执行 docker 命令,还是报权限错误。 $ docker image ls permission denied while trying to connect to the Docker daemon socket at unix:///var/run/docker.sock: Get …
WebbAt any time, use systemctl --user set-environment or systemctl --user import-environment. Affects all user units started after setting the environment variables, but not the units … select etl best practice mitchell 2019Webbdaemon --user=username command. If that is too heavy-handed for what you need, there is runuser (see man runuser for full info; some versions may need -u prior to the … select event in jqueryWebbSpecifically systemctl restart unicorn_my_app.service. Have followed the instructions here to add user ubuntu to a newly created group, LimitedAdmins, which is confirmed with: $ getent group LimitedAdmins LimitedAdmins:x:1001:ubuntu Created a new file, limitedadmins (using sudo vim) in the /etc/sudoers.d directory containing the following … select estate agents liverpoolWebb1 Answer Sorted by: 1 Systemctl is protected from non-privileged users. You will have to modify sudoers to allow this user or a group (that the user is a part of) to execute the command. Also this is a better question for ServerOverflow … select events basketball eventsWebbIssue. Trying to execute systemctl --user as a different user fails with Failed to connect to bus: No such file or directory # systemctl --user list-units Failed to connect to bus: No … select entire line windowsWebb3 apr. 2024 · ECR 리포지토리 생성 이름 지정하고 생성 인스턴스에 SSH 접속 접속 후 도커 설치 yum install docker -y 설치 완료하면 도커 실행 systemctl enble --now docker 이제 내 로컬 컴퓨터에서 인스턴스 배포 파일을 전송해야 한다. scp -i [pem키 경로] "[보낼 파일 경로]" ec2-user@[퍼블릭 ... select every edge in blenderWebb12 jan. 2016 · ~ $ systemctl --user enable custom.service and you said you've done that. One way to check whether the start happened on reboot is to verify that there are no errors. You do that using the journalctl command: ~ $ journalctl --user -u custom.service Note: the -u option stands for unit. select es6 water heater